Case Study: The Success of E-commerce Giants
One of the standout examples of transformative digital campaigns in India is the e-commerce sector. Companies like Flipkart and Amazon have utilized digital platforms to revolutionize shopping experiences. Through innovative campaigns such as flash sales, personalized recommendations, and influencer collaborations, these brands have successfully captured a significant share of the market.

These campaigns highlight the importance of agility and adaptability in digital marketing. By continuously analyzing consumer data and trends, e-commerce giants can refine their strategies to offer seamless and engaging experiences that keep customers coming back.
The Rise of Social Media Influencers
Social media has become an integral part of digital marketing strategies for Indian brands. Collaborating with influencers allows brands to reach younger demographics who spend a significant amount of time on plat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ter. Influencers bring authenticity and relatability to campaigns, which helps in building trust with audiences.
For instance, beauty and fashion brands in India have successfully launched products through influencer partnerships, resulting in increased brand visibility and sales. This strategy underscores the power of social proof in digital marketing.
